in case anybody was wondering - my process for pieces with environmental backgrounds goes like this:

sketch of character (taking in account the perspective and where the ground will be) > fully finish the background complete with lighting > line character sketch then colour.

the reason why i fully finish backgrounds before even touching the character is because i personally like to work out the lightsource FIRST! if you don't at LEAST put your lightsource in your environmental piece before you start colouring the character, you'll just be left guessing it and also run the risk of the character not really looking like they're apart of the scene. i'm not an expert on backgrounds by any means as i am still learning, but that's generally a rule of thumb that's helped me along the way!
